Q:  What is CREATE THE VISION?
A: CREATE THE VISION is a community process that has involved citizens, businesses, organizations, and local government officials in a cooperative effort to plan for the future of Centerville and Washington Township. These groups worked together with the community at large to formulate goals in the areas of land use and development, transportation services, and other aspects of the community. The end result has been the adoption of a new community plan that outlines steps for implementing these goals over the next 20 years.
 
Q:  Why did the community seek to produce and adopt a new community plan?
A: Both the City of Centerville and Washington Township have adopted community plans in the past. These plans were adopted either prior to or during the major growth years of the community. Today, both jurisdictions have matured to the point that the former plans do not adequately address issues that are relevant now and in the future. A new plan was needed for the community that addressed these issues, but did so in a manner that respected the interests of both jurisdictions.
 
Q:  Who was behind CREATE THE VISION?
A: A steering committee, consisting of residents, business owners, major property owners, school and community organization representatives, and Centerville and Washington Township officials developed and guided the planning process. A planning consultant assisted with the process and prepared the plan document once the committee finalized the content.
 
Q:  What will happen now that the plan has been adopted?
A: Implementation of the Community Plan will take place over a number of years and will be the responsibility of all who contributed to the plan. A Task Force has been appointed to monitor implementation. Many objectives and strategies will require action by local government, while other portions of the plan affect public bodies such as the park district, historical society, public schools, businesses and others.
 
Q:  Who paid for the plan?
A: The City of Centerville and Washington Township were the primary sponsors of the development of the plan. However, there will be a substantial investment of time and effort on the part of the community during its implementation phase to ensure its success.
 
Q:  Who is accountable for the plan?
A: The plan has been adopted separately by City Council and Township Trustees. Accordingly it will be used in making a wide variety of decisions. It also is important to note that the plan is the product of our community's vision, and that everyone who has a stake in Centerville and Washington Township will be accountable for its success. This plan will only be effective if the community itself works to achieve its goals.
